On August 9, 1978, a routine departure from Athens turned into one of the most harrowing near-misses in aviation history. The aircraft was a Boeing 747-200 (Registration: SX-OAA) that faced a critical engine failure at the worst possible moment. t3ddZoRfXAi 0LoPXNoIR4b cs7cFUKxAJi MpMyCh02b4o
